Question

Armature winding is mounted on a ________.

The correct answer is
rotor

The question asks where the armature winding is typically mounted in an electrical machine.

Armature Winding Mounted On Rotor

In electrical machines like motors and generators, the primary components are the stator (stationary part) and the rotor (rotating part).

  • The armature winding is the component that carries the main electric current or has voltage induced in it.
  • The rotor is the part of the machine that rotates.
  • The stator is the part that remains stationary.

The armature winding is designed to interact with the magnetic field, which involves movement. Therefore, the armature winding is mounted on the rotating part, which is the rotor.
